I have an 81 Corvette C3 i bought from a gentleman. He had swapped in a BBC 468. Joker runs great!! I love it. When I bought it though he had TH350 behind. He told me up front he said if anythings gonna break it will be the tranny. So i had a TH400 built and am installing it. As you know the 400 is longer than the 350. Does anyone have knowlefge of a crossmember i can use with tbis set up? Any help is greatly appreciated.
I put a 700R4 in my 81’. It is about 2 1/2” longer. I got a crossmember from Jegs and it worked well. Also had to cut down my driveshaft. You could call Jegs and have them tell you which one will work.
Early f/glass floor c3s had a bump cut out and reinstalled in the pass footwell, corner by his left ankle. It is in the aim. It was needed to clear either a hose or the vac modulator on a th400. Th350s are cable shift, 400s are by vacuum.
The TH400 has a vac modulator that sticks out
So this factory assembly line fiberglass mod gave a little more clearance, maybe an inch?

The Turbo-400 on the c3 was essentially the same length as the Muncies and Turbo 350s.....so ensure you have the correct one.
